Output ac3daa2aafa4f6608d90260a7f6d6375e488c567b9950a152055eaf871b3fb41:57

value
655000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d638364176713205947cf5ece4f060e767a6fa76 OP_EQUAL
address
3MDhsGa6L39SkQhA4dH99yBH3sbogyTWYP
transaction
ac3daa2aafa4f6608d90260a7f6d6375e488c567b9950a152055eaf871b3fb41
confirmations
163638
spent
true